Output 6343fd1483f29687ecb1f463631fade7ac85170e5e23a9f74f2947b5ea1f10f8:13

value
16764
script pubkey
OP_0 OP_PUSHBYTES_20 3bbca767dcc49f505b99ec2effb918a195597d42
address
bc1q8w72we7ucj04qkueash0lwgc5x24jl2z239u5f
transaction
6343fd1483f29687ecb1f463631fade7ac85170e5e23a9f74f2947b5ea1f10f8
confirmations
81920
spent
true